Section 52P: Suspension and Cancellation of recognition
The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ances Rules, 1985State Rules of Chhattisgarh · 1915
(!) Without prejudice to any action that may be taken under the provisions of the Act, for the reasons to be recorded in writing, the Controller of Drugs may suspend or cancel the recognition referred to in rule 52-0,-
(i) if the essential narcotic drugs obtained by a recognised medical institution were supplied for non-medical use; or
(ii) in the event of any breach of the conditions of the recognition; or
(iii) in the event of violation of any of the provisions of the Act or rules and orders made thereunder.
(2) No order shall be passed under sub-rule (1) unless the recognised medical institution has been given a reasonable opportunity of showing cause against the said orders or is heard in person, if he so desires.
